How Christian schools can help troubled teens

A Christian school can be an extremely beneficial setting for troubled teens, but parents should be wary of falling under the delusion that placing their teens in such a school will lead to the solution of all problems. In many cases, a teen's school environment can be hugely beneficial to their growth and maturation, but sadly, in some cases, placement in a Christian school can lead to further isolation or rebellion. Each situation should be assessed individually and, if the school setting and the teen appear compatible, then enrollment should be sought. In addition there needs to be participation in an active, relevant church or youth group and, most importantly, a home life which supports the ideals of the school.

Arguably, the greatest benefit of a Christian School is the immersion of the community in the Word of God, which, coupled with the prayers of staff, parents, students and associated church members, is essential in developing a mature, well balanced life. When students are remembered in prayer daily, and teachers constantly seek God's help in carrying out their tasks, there is a definite spiritual blessing on the school and its community.

Many Christian schools offer the benefit of smaller class sizes than government schools, with higher staff/student ratios. It is not unusual to have ancillary staff, pastoral staff, classroom assistants and parental involvement in higher numbers than state schools. A significant emphasis is placed upon pastoral care and students who are experiencing difficulties are well supported, on all levels physical, educational and spiritual.

Smaller class sizes are advantageous for students with learning or attention difficulties, however, one hurdle faced by independent Christian schools in Australia is the lack of funding for special needs students in comparison to government schools. In many cases, there may be alternative means of raising funds, but in some instances, this financial constraint may make the Christian school an inappropriate choice.

When the majority of students in a school are from Christian homes, or at least homes sympathetic to Christian standards, teens are less likely to be faced with peer pressured situations involving alcohol, drugs and illicit or anti social behaviour. One would be naive to assume that the student community was totally immune from such issues, but certainly they are far less prevalent than in other schools.

In many Christian schools, the social groups are lead by strong, Christian teens and the student body looks to role models of excellent character. Good friends can help turn the path of a troubled teen around. Many times, a troubled teen is crying out for encouraging, uplifting relationships with peers (and adults). There are occasions though, when a troubled teen may feel condemned or rejected by other students. Self esteem may take a battering and the teen will spiral further into rebellion or withdrawal.

From time to time, particular Christian schools may experience difficulties, on any number of levels and, to be certain, there are great state schools, with excellent programs to help troubled teens. Generally speaking though, Christian schools offer an educational experience that is concerned with mind, body and spirit. God is continually upheld and called upon and His blessing is the greatest benefit that can be offered to any student.

If parents place God as the head of the home and endorse the work of the school; if they surround themselves and their teens with Christian friends and support networks; and if they pray continually for their troubled teens then the school has optimum opportunity for success.
